Understanding the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or
The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or refers to the legal framework that allows consumers to choose their energy suppliers rather than being restricted to a single utility provider. This right is designed to promote competition among energy providers, leading to potentially lower prices and better service options for consumers. It is essential for customers to understand how this right impacts their choices and the overall energy landscape in their state.

Eligibility Criteria for the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or
To be eligible for the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or, consumers typically need to meet specific criteria, which may include:
- Being a residential or commercial customer within a deregulated energy market.
- Having an active energy account with a current provider.
- Meeting any state-specific requirements related to energy supply contracts.
Examples of Using the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or
Examples of how consumers can utilize the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or include:
- Switching from a traditional utility provider to a renewable energy supplier for greener options.
- Comparing rates from multiple suppliers to find the most cost-effective energy plan.
- Participating in community choice aggregation programs that allow groups of consumers to negotiate better rates collectively.
State-Specific Rules for the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or
Each state has its own regulations regarding the Right To Competitive Energy Market For Customers Of Investor. These rules can dictate how consumers can switch suppliers, any required notices, and the timeframe for changes. It is important for consumers to consult their state's public utility commission or equivalent authority to understand the specific rules that apply to them.
